Healthcare Salaries in Amsterdam, Netherlands

Salaries vary by company, region and experience. All amounts are gross (before tax). Holiday allowance (8%) is added on top.

In Amsterdam, mid-level pharmacy technicians earn an average wage ranging from €21 to €27 per hour, depending on experience, certifications, and shift premiums. The minimum wage in 2026 is €14.71 per hour, ensuring a competitive salary structure. More experienced technicians with specialized certifications and advanced responsibilities can earn towards the upper end of this range, especially with overtime or night shift bonuses.

Alongside salary, healthcare workers benefit from various non-salary perks such as an 8% holiday allowance, contribution to pension schemes, travel reimbursements, and opportunities for ongoing professional training. These benefits contribute to a comprehensive remuneration package that supports a stable and rewarding career in Amsterdam’s healthcare sector.

Working in Healthcare

Healthcare professionals in Amsterdam typically work in shifts, with schedules designed to ensure continuous patient care, often including evenings, weekends, and night shifts. As a pharmacy technician, your daily tasks may involve dispensing medication, managing inventory, advising patients, and collaborating with pharmacists and healthcare teams. Work environments range from hospitals and community pharmacies to specialized clinics, providing a dynamic and fulfilling career.

Dutch labor rights prioritize safety, fair wages, and reasonable work hours. Healthcare workers are covered under collective labor agreements (CAO), which stipulate overtime pay, mandatory rest periods, holiday entitlements, and safety regulations. Annual leave generally includes at least 20 days plus public holidays, ensuring a balanced work-life experience. Workers also benefit from pension schemes and support for continuous professional development.

Pharmacy Technician Career Path

Starting as a pharmacy technician at a mid-skill level allows you to gain essential experience, handle diverse medication management tasks, and develop patient interaction skills. Progression can include specialization in areas such as clinical pharmacy or working in hospital settings, leading to senior technician roles.

Advanced career options include becoming a pharmacy supervisor, clinical specialist, or moving into healthcare management. Additional certifications in pharmacology or healthcare IT, combined with leadership skills, enhance promotion chances. Continuous training and networking within the healthcare community provide pathways for growth into more strategic roles.

FAQ — Healthcare Jobs in Amsterdam

You typically need a recognized MBO-3 or MBO-4 diploma in pharmacy assistance or a related field, along with relevant work experience. Professional registration with Dutch healthcare authorities might also be required, depending on the employer.
Non-EU nationals generally require a valid work permit or residence permit for employment in the Netherlands. EU/EEA citizens can work freely, but registration with local authorities is still necessary upon arrival.
Mid-level pharmacy technicians in Amsterdam earn approximately €21 to €27 per hour, influenced by experience, certifications, and shift types. Salaries are competitive, reflecting the high standard of healthcare in the city.
Housing can be competitive and costly in Amsterdam, but various options from shared apartments to private rentals are available. Employers may offer guidance, and settling in nearby towns or Noord-Holland could provide more affordable options.
Proficiency in Dutch is often preferred or required for effective communication with patients and colleagues. However, many workplaces operate primarily in English, especially in international healthcare organizations.
Start by verifying your qualifications with Dutch accreditation bodies, prepare a professional CV, and search for vacancies on Dutch healthcare job portals or through recruitment agencies specializing in medical staffing. Employers may require interviews and certification validations.
